General Notes: Husband - Abraham Reif Shantz


He was born in Westmoreland County, Pennsylvania, and for some years resided in Canada. Later he moved to Harmony, Butler County, Pennsylvania, not far from Pittsburgh, and there passed the remainder of his life.

One source suggests that he and his brother Jacob were twins.

He died in 1836. [GPHAV, 362]

Sources differ when listing his children. It is difficult to determine which of the listed children were born to which mother. Much of this is the compiler's speculation.


General Notes: Wife - Alice T. Hunsperger


Dillon Family Sheets state that she died in Butler County, Pennsylvania, and was buried in Old Harmony Cemetery.
